The actions of a young millionaire in the National Coalition Party are stirring controversy – Here's everything that has happened

A young Finnish millionaire's involvement in the National Coalition Party is causing significant unrest within the party.

A young millionaire, identified as Joakim Kullas, is currently at the center of controversy within Finland's National Coalition Party. Reports suggest that his actions and affiliations have sparked intense discussions among party members and the public. Many are concerned about the implications of having such a figure associated with the party, questioning the potential shift in values and priorities that might ensue as a result.

The content of the article delves into Kullas's recent activities, highlighting not only his financial background but also how he represents a new wave of youth influence in Finnish politics. His presence in the National Coalition Party has raised eyebrows, particularly among traditionalists who fear a dilution of the party's core principles. This situation also sheds light on the broader dynamics within the party, as they navigate the balance between attracting new, younger supporters and maintaining their established voter base.

As the controversy unfolds, it raises critical questions about the impact of wealth on political representation and the integrity of political parties in Finland. The National Coalition Party must now address these concerns while managing internal dissent. Kullas's role may not only redefine his future in politics but also influence the party's trajectory as it seeks to modernize its image and appeal to a younger demographic without losing touch with its foundational values.
